Sapporo Holdings Ltd. and Toyota Tsusho Corp. said Thursday they will jointly acquire U.S. juice manufacturer Country Pure Foods Inc. to expand their business in the North American beverage market.

The two are expected to acquire the Ohio-based company through a joint venture in February for around $100 million (about ¥12 billion), sources close to the matter said. Beverage maker Sapporo is set to take a 51 percent stake, with trading house Toyota Tsusho claiming the rest, the two companies said.

Country Pure Foods manufactures and distributes juice for institutional customers such as schools and hospitals and provides private-label juice to retailers like supermarkets.

Operating four factories in the United States, the company posted sales of about ¥18.3 billion in 2013.
